Pit Crew Panic! Now Available On WiiWare
Get the girls together to fix up some Whatsits
Date: Monday, December 01, 2008
Author: Jeff McAllister

Hudson Entertainment has announced the official launch of Pit Crew Panic!, an all-new, wacky “panic-action” game, available for the Nintendo WiiWare service.

This unique game is loaded with frantic fixing fun as the player’s all-female pit crew repairs a variety of bizarre “WHATSITS” as fast as they can. Players can choose to play solo and race against the clock or play against their friends to see whose all-female pit crew can hammer, screw and wrench the fastest on a giant broken wedding cake! Inspired grease monkeys can even play online and see whose girls can out-fix their opponents on an aircraft carrier, a broken toilet, a pot of sunflowers, a car with a cake under its hood and many more zany “WHATSITS”!

Pit Crew Panic! is full of crazy frantic action! As broken “WHATSITS” race up to the awaiting pit crew, players will have the power to assign each of their pit crew girls to different sections of the broken item that needs to be fixed. Players have to hurry before timers run out since sections of the broken “WHATSITS” could explode like ticking time bombs or spew automotive fluids and nearby pit crew girls will get stunned or slip!
